Three students from South West College, Northern Ireland have been recognised for their outstanding examination achievements by Fermanagh District Council.
Praised as ‘excellent role models for County Fermanagh’, Heather Elliott, Helena McElrath and Aideen Johnston received top marks in their June 2010 examinations in Administrative Management. The trio attended a reception with their friends and families at Enniskillen Townhall to receive congratulations from local Council Chairman, Councillor Thomas O’Reilly.
Heather and Helena were both among the top five students who sat the IAM Level 5 Advanced Diploma. Aideen also received recognition for outstanding academic performance in the IAM Level 4 Diploma.
Council O’Reilly quoted: “This is an amazing achievement, given that the Institute is an international awarding body, with students from all over the world studying for their qualifications.”
